Biography
Andreas Flint (1768-1824) was a Danish engraver and printmaker, born and died in Copenhagen. Flint’s prints, often in the neoclassical style, focused on portraits, historical figures, and technical diagrams. His engraving technique is recognizable by fine detail and the use of hatching for tonal shading, as seen in the portrait of Frederik I, King of Denmark. Flint was a prolific artist, contributing to the field of engraving throughout his career.
